Saif Hassan’s Powerful Comeback: Straight-Bat Success with Struggles and Triumphs
Bangladesh opener Saif Hassan has become one of the brightest stories in Asian cricket this season. His straight-bat philosophy, once dismissed as too “traditional” for modern white-ball formats, is now proving to be a winning formula. From being left out of the national squad in 2021 to anchoring Bangladesh’s Asia Cup victory against Sri Lanka, Saif’s story is filled with resilience, setbacks, and extraordinary determination.
Saif Hassan’s Straight-Bat Philosophy
For Saif Hassan, batting is about keeping things simple: play straight, play with the spin, and trust your timing. After his match-winning knock against Sri Lanka, the right-hander admitted:
“Normally, I try to hit straight shots (straight down the ground) and hit with the spin, which is my strength.”
This old-school approach helped him hold Bangladesh’s innings together when it mattered most, giving fans renewed hope of progressing deep into the Asia Cup.
From Rejection to Redemption
Saif’s rise hasn’t been smooth. Dropped from the Bangladesh squad after 2021, he was forced to fight his way back through consistent domestic performances. Long labeled a “Test specialist,” Saif worked hard to shed that image.
Many red-ball players struggle to adapt to the shorter formats, but Saif turned his natural strength—batting down the ‘V’—into a weapon in white-ball cricket. His back-to-back impactful innings against Afghanistan and Sri Lanka proved that patience, coupled with intent, could pay off even in high-pressure limited-overs games.
The BPL and GSL Experience That Changed Everything
“Earlier, I was not even picked in the BPL. And even if I was picked, I would get just one game or remain unsold,” Saif recalled.
That changed when he began playing regularly in the BPL over the past two seasons. His consistent runs earned him a place in the Global Super League T20 (GSL), where exposure against international players gave him the belief that he could succeed in T20s.
This turning point not only improved his game but also boosted his confidence—a missing ingredient in his earlier years.
The Role of Mentorship: Mohammad Salahuddin’s Guidance
Behind Saif’s revival lies the guiding hand of Mohammad Salahuddin, the senior assistant coach of Bangladesh and head mentor at Masco Cricket Academy.
Saif credits Salahuddin for helping him sharpen his skills:
“I am very thankful to Salahuddin Sir as he helped me a lot. Whenever I get time, I go there, work on my shortcomings, and try to improve.”
Salahuddin, meanwhile, praised Saif’s hunger for self-improvement.
“It’s not that he couldn’t play shots before—he always had them. But the confidence wasn’t there. Once he started playing T20s more regularly, the belief grew. His intent to improve made the difference.”
Salahuddin highlighted Saif’s relentless extra practice, even during off-days, as the key to his transformation. “Only when you practice beyond the normal hours do you become extraordinary,” he emphasized.
Willpower: The Secret Behind Saif Hassan’s Evolution
The recurring theme in Saif’s comeback is willpower. According to Salahuddin, Saif’s dedication to adapt and evolve is his biggest strength.
Earlier, he would start slow, but now he shows intent from the beginning.
He studies match situations carefully and adapts to the wicket and conditions.
His range of shots has expanded, making him a more complete batter.
This mental shift has allowed Saif to shake off the “slow scorer” tag and emerge as a reliable figure in Bangladesh’s batting order.

Why the Pitch Black Set Is Causing a Stir
The Pokémon Center’s latest presale event for “Mega Evolution: Pitch Black” is officially live, and for many collectors, it’s proving to be an absolute headache. If you’ve spent the morning staring at a digital queue that refuses to budge, you aren’t alone. Attempting to score these cards directly from The Pokémon Center is infamous for being a total “dumpster fire,” but if you know the rules of the road, you can actually improve your chances of walking away with the goods.
pokemon center pitch black
Releasing on July 17, 2026, the Mega Evolution: Pitch Black expansion features over 115 cards, including stunning special illustrations from artists like Mina Nakai and Yuka Morii. Collectors are particularly hyped for the Mega Darkrai gold card and the unique texture of the new Elite Trainer Boxes (ETBs). Because these TPC-exclusive boxes aren’t reprinted, they often appreciate in value significantly compared to standard retail versions.

How to Beat the Website Queue
When you first load the site, that estimated wait time might look terrifying. Do not panic. Here is the golden rule: Do not refresh your page. Refreshing resets your position in the queue and, in some cases, can flag your IP address as a potential bot, leading to a frustrating “Error 17: Access Denied” message.

If you are determined to snag these preorders, follow these manual tactics to stay in the game:
Use a Wired Connection: If possible, bypass shaky Wi-Fi and use a desktop with an Ethernet cable. Mobile devices that auto-refresh when you switch apps are a recipe for disaster.

Clean Slate: Before loading the site, clear your browser cookies. Do not use Incognito mode, as it can sometimes trigger security filters.
Slow and Steady: Once you are in, resist the urge to rush. Treat the website like a museum—move slowly, and wait 3–5 seconds between each click.
Manual Input Only: Avoid autofill. Type your credit card and shipping information in manually. The site’s security measures are hyper-sensitive to “bot-like” speeds.
Single Transaction: Don’t try to double-dip. Get everything you want in one cart and check out in a single transaction to minimize the risk of hitting an error.

What if You Get Blocked?
If you hit an error code, don’t throw in the towel just yet:
Error 15: This is a common traffic error. Clear your cookies/cache, try a different browser, or restart your router.
Error 17: This means you’ve been flagged. Try logging out, clearing your browser history, and using a different payment method.

The world of entertainment is mourning the loss of a beloved talent today. British actor Anthony Head, widely recognized for his iconic portrayal of Rupert Giles in Buffy the Vampire Slayer and his recent standout role as Rupert Mannion in Ted Lasso, has passed away at age 72.
Anthony Head
His daughters, Emily and Daisy Head, confirmed the heartbreaking news on Friday, stating that their father died peacefully following complications from pneumonia.
“Our grief is far greater than the hole he has left behind, but we know his legacy will live on,” his daughters shared in a touching statement. “How lucky we are to know we are able to watch him doing what he loved, even when he is no longer with us.”
Anthony Head
Head’s career spanned decades, beginning in the 1980s with his charming appearances in British coffee advertisements. However, he achieved massive U.S. fame in the late 1990s as the mentor figure to Buffy Summers. In recent years, he remained a prominent face on television, bringing his signature suave demeanor to the hit Apple TV+ series Ted Lasso. His passing comes just months after the death of his long-term partner, Sarah Fisher.

Diana Shnaider: The Rising Star’s Historic Run at Roland Garros
In the world of professional tennis, all eyes have been on the meteoric rise of Diana Shnaider at the 2026 French Open. The 22-year-old Russian sensation has captivated the sport, turning in a performance that many are calling one of the greatest upsets in the history of the clay-court major.
A Historic Breakthrough
Shnaider entered the tournament with immense determination, but her run to the semifinal was what truly shocked the tennis world. In a quarterfinal match for the ages, she faced World No. 1 Aryna Sabalenka. Down a set and trailing by a double break in the second, Shnaider staged a miraculous comeback, winning 10 consecutive games to secure her spot in the semifinals.

This performance solidified her status as a force to be reckoned with, marking her first-ever Grand Slam semifinal appearance. Her journey through the rankings—climbing from outside the top 800 in 2021 to her career-high heights in 2026—highlights a relentless work ethic and a fearless competitive spirit.
The Semifinal Battle
While her journey ended in the semifinals against Polish qualifier Maja Chwalinska, who triumphed in a tight 7-6(4), 6-4 contest, Shnaider’s impact on this year’s tournament was undeniable. Fans and analysts alike have praised her character and grit, noting that she has effectively signaled her arrival at the elite level of the WTA tour.
As she moves forward, Shnaider continues to be a focal point for tennis followers, representing a new generation of talent that refuses to be intimidated by rankings or high-profile opponents. Her ability to thrive under pressure—even when the odds are stacked against her—suggests that this Roland Garros run is merely the beginning of a storied career.

Bukayo Saka’s Electrifying Return Powers Arsenal Past Fulham in Critical Premier League Clash
LONDON — After weeks of waiting, Arsenal fans finally got their superstar back. And boy, did he deliver.
In a must-win Premier League showdown at the Emirates Stadium, the Gunners absolutely dominated their London neighbors Fulham on Matchday 35. The hero of the night? None other than Bukayo Saka — returning to the starting XI for the first time since March 14 — who put on a masterclass that reminded everyone why Arsenal is sitting at the top of the table.

From the opening whistle, it was clear that Mikel Arteta’s side came to play. But it was Saka, the 23-year-old England winger, who injected pure electricity into the match. His first major act? Absolutely freezing Fulham striker Raúl Jiménez with a nasty step-over that sent the Mexican star sitting on the turf. Then, without breaking stride, Saka exploded into the box along the endline and whipped a perfect cross across the face of former Arsenal keeper Bernd Leno.
Waiting at the far post was Viktor Gyökeres, the Swedish striker who has been a revelation in his first season in North London. The big man simply couldn’t miss — tapping home from point-blank range to give Arsenal a 1-0 lead.
arsenal vs fulham
That assist wasn’t just any helper. For Saka, it moved him to 49 career Premier League assists — just one away from the historic half-century mark. For Gyökeres? It was his 13th league goal of the season. Across all competitions, the summer signing now has 20 goals, joining Erling Haaland and Igor Thiago as the only players in the Premier League to reach that milestone in their debut campaign.
But Saka wasn’t done showing off.
In the 40th minute, with the Emirates crowd buzzing, Arsenal’s homegrown hero decided to get in on the scoring action himself. Cutting inside from the right flank — his signature move — Saka received a crisp pass, took one touch to set Fulham’s defense on skates, and buried a composed finish into the bottom corner. 2-0.
